(Note: These below summer camps are IN ADDITION to the many performing arts programs David Adler Music and Arts Center Camp Adler 2008 allows creative youth, ages 7 to 13, to explore and develop interests in music, art and drama. Campers choose a different class each period of the day to create a schedule based on their interests. They also participate in a variety of group games and activities, theme days and entertainment by guest artists. At the conclusion of Camp Adler, campers' creative accomplishments will be showcased at Celebration of the Arts, an evening of exhibits and performances. Tuition is $775; $725 for members of the Adler Center. The Camp will be held at

The Genesee Theatre, along with Dancenter North! presents Genesee Theatre's Performing Arts Camp. Children in 3rd through 8th grades will have the opportunity to sing, dance, act and learn theater fundamentals in an "entertaining" way. Professional theatre, dance and music artists teach the fundamentals of performance and production while encouraging growth, ingenuity and individual expression. Campers learn the exciting elements needed to produce a major Broadway-style show that will be performed in front of a live audience on the Genesee Theatre’s historic stage as the culmination of the six-week camp. This year’s show will be the crowd-pleasing and award-winning hit musical – Bye Bye Birdie. The 6-week summer program will run from June 16 through July 26 on Mon, Wed, & Fri from 9:30a.m. - 2:30p.m. Cost is $550 (by March 17), $650 afterwards. Registration forms will be available in the box office lobby or Genesee Theatre website.
Gorton Community Center Summer Theatre Academy The Gorton Community Center of Lake Forest, IL offers a summer theatre camp called PASTA or "Performing Arts Summer Theatre Academy", featuring a production of Willy Wonka Jr. Camp Oompa-Loompa for ages 8 – 11; Camp Wonka for ages 12 - 17. Students receive a Willy Wonka T-shirt, daily snacks and drinks, and 4 complimentary tickets to a performance. Under the direction of Golden Apple Award-winning teacher Tom Beck. PASTA runs from June 16 to July 13 from 9:00 AM to Noon M-F. A comprehensive, performance-based, theater arts camp through which participants will learn aspects of acting, singing, dancing, improv, tech, costume design and set design with an end-of-session production. All ages will develop a multitude of theatre and life skills as they act and work together under Golden Apple Award-winning teacher Tom Beck. For more information, call 847-234-6060 or visit www.gortoncenter.org
Jack Benny Center for the Arts: “Fun Arts” Summer Program Fun Arts Summer Program: Designed especially for grades 1- 5, Fun Arts is a full day arts experience. This program will include art, music, theatre, and dance. Students will explore the arts and see how they all relate to each other. This program is designed to give students more knowledge and a better appreciation for the arts. Groups will be divided into familiar age groups.
